I'm trying to think of a good example...

OK: You can get a desktop proggy that sits at the side of the screen and can display lots of useful/pointless information in equal proportion (or unequal, if you're the sort of person who likes to see their live CPU usage.. I digress:). One of the things they can display is news headlines. Websites like the BBC, The Reg etc have 'what's its' called RSS Feeds. They are a page of XML data, that contains the news headlines and taglines.
The aforementioned program reads this and displays the headlines for you to see, click on or ignore. 'Tis rather slick and clever.

An RSS feed for the forums would grab the latest 20 threads for your chosen forum, and spit them out in this "headline" form, so they get displayed and updated live on your desktop, most recent at the top.
